Step-by-step Guide on How CRM Integration Works

 Zoho Thrive and Zoho CRM

Step 1: Setting up Zoho Thrive

To get started, you need to set up Zoho Thrive by logging into your account and navigating to the Zoho Thrive section. From there, you can create a new integration project and define the source and target applications you wish to integrate. In this case, you would select Zoho CRM as the source application.

Step 2: Configuring the Integration

Once the project is set up, you can configure the integration by mapping the relevant fields between Zoho CRM and the target application. Zoho Thrive provides an intuitive interface that allows you to drag and drop fields, create custom mappings, and define transformation rules if required. This configuration step ensures that data is transferred accurately between the systems.

Step 3: Defining Triggers and Actions

Zoho Thrive allows you to define triggers and actions based on specific events or conditions. 

For example, you can set up a trigger to initiate an action whenever a new lead is added to Zoho CRM. The activity can be to create a corresponding entry in another application or update an existing record. These triggers and actions enable the automation of various business processes and ensure data is synchronized in real-time.

Step 4: Testing and Deployment

Before deploying the Zoho CRM integration tasks, it is crucial to test its functionality to ensure that data flows correctly between Zoho CRM and the target application. Zoho Thrive provides testing capabilities that allow you to simulate different scenarios and verify the accuracy of the integration. Once the testing phase succeeds, you can deploy the integration and benefit from its capabilities.

Step 5: Monitoring and Maintenance

After the integration is deployed, monitoring its performance and promptly addressing any issues is essential. Zoho Thrive offers monitoring tools that provide insights into the integration’s status, data flow, and error logs. Regular maintenance and updates may be required to accommodate changes in business requirements or software updates.

Drawbacks of Zoho Thrive and Zoho CRM Integration

While integrating Zoho Thrive and Zoho CRM offers numerous benefits, it is essential to consider potential drawbacks and challenges that businesses may encounter. 

Understanding these limitations can help organizations make informed decisions and address issues effectively. Here are some drawbacks to be aware of:

1- Complexity of Configuration

Configuring the Zoho CRM integration with Zoho books may require technical expertise and familiarity with both platforms. Depending on the complexity of the integration requirements, businesses may need the assistance of IT professionals or Zoho consultants to ensure a seamless setup. This complexity can add time and cost to the implementation process.

2- Customization Limitations

While Zoho Thrive provides a range of pre-built connectors and customization options, there may be instances where specific business requirements demand extensive customization beyond the platform’s capabilities. In such cases, additional development efforts may be necessary to achieve the desired integration outcomes.

3- Potential Data Sync Issues

Data synchronization is a critical aspect of any integration process. Although Zoho Thrive aims to provide real-time data sync between Zoho CRM and other applications, occasional delays or data discrepancies may occur. It is essential to monitor data flow and address any issues promptly to maintain data integrity across systems.

4- Reliance on Internet Connectivity

Zoho Thrive and Zoho CRM integration rely on stable internet connectivity. Any disruptions or outages in the internet connection can impact the smooth functioning of the integration. Businesses should have contingency plans to minimize such situations’ impact.

5- Cost Considerations

While Zoho Thrive offers integration capabilities, it is worth noting that there may be additional costs associated with the platform. Businesses may need to subscribe to specific plans or pay for other connectors or customization services. Evaluating the cost implications and ensuring that the benefits outweigh the expenses is essential.

6- Training and Adoption Challenges

Introducing a new integration platform like Zoho Thrive may require training and change management efforts within the organization. Employees may need to learn to navigate and utilize the integrated systems effectively. Adequate training and support should be provided to ensure smooth adoption and maximize the benefits of the integration.

7- Compatibility with Third-Party Applications

While Zoho Thrive supports integration with a wide range of applications, verifying the compatibility of specific third-party applications with the platform is vital. Some applications may require custom development or additional connectors to establish seamless integration.
